AQUINO, Rolando; IQUE, Carlos  e  GALVEZ, Hugo. Reconocimiento preliminar de la densidad y estructura poblacional de Saguinus tripartitus Milne-Eduards en la Amazonía peruana. Rev. peru biol. [online]. 2005, vol.12, n.3, pp.435-440. ISSN 1727-9933.

Censuses by transects were carried out in January of the 2005 in the Aushiri river basin to determine the population density and population structure of the «golden-mantle tamarin» (Saguinus tripartitus Milne-Eduards). We recorded 17 groups and population density was calculated in 13,5 individuals/km2. The size of the groups varied from four to eight individuals, with an average size of 5,3 individuals per group. The basic composition of a group was that of a reproductive pair with progeny of two to six individuals. The adults represented 75% of the total population.
